'Andor' Season 2, Premiering April 23 on Disney+
Lucasfilm has officially dropped the teaser trailer and poster for the highly anticipated second season of Andor, the Emmy-nominated Star Wars thriller, which is set to premiere exclusively on Disney+ on April 23. The new season marks the epic conclusion of Cassian Andor’s journey, as the stakes rise and the Rebellion moves ever closer to open war against the Galactic Empire.
A High-Stakes Prequel to Rogue One
As a prequel to Rogue One: A Star Wars Story, Andor rewinds the clock five years before the events of the film, chronicling Cassian Andor’s (Diego Luna) transformation from a cynical, disillusioned survivor into a key figure in the Rebel Alliance. With war looming on the horizon, season two promises intense character developments, betrayals, and sacrifices, all contributing to the rebellion’s eventual fight against Imperial tyranny.
Tony Gilroy Teases Expansive Narrative
Series creator and executive producer Tony Gilroy emphasized the grand scale of Andor, highlighting its rich ensemble of characters: “One of the great thrills of making Andor is the scale of the story and the number of characters we’re able to meet—ordinary people, Imperial overlords, passionate revolutionaries. They are real people making epic decisions, all of them staring down questions with terrifying consequences. Cassian’s journey is the soul and spine of our story, but it’s the choir that makes the show. I’m so excited for audiences to see where we go in Season 2.”
A Star-Studded Cast and Powerhouse Creative Team
Returning for season two is an impressive ensemble cast, including Diego Luna, Stellan Skarsgård, Genevieve O’Reilly, Denise Gough, Kyle Soller, Adria Arjona, Faye Marsay, Varada Sethu, Elizabeth Dulau, Alan Tudyk, Ben Mendelsohn, and Forest Whitaker.
The writing lineup features Tony Gilroy penning the first three episodes, followed by Beau Willimon (episodes 4-6), Dan Gilroy (episodes 7-9), and Tom Bissell (episodes 10-12). The season’s direction is divided among Ariel Kleiman (episodes 1-6), Janus Metz (episodes 7-9), and Alonso Ruizpalacios (episodes 10-12).
Season 2 Release Format
The final season will consist of 12 episodes, structured into four chapters, with each chapter spanning three episodes. The first chapter will debut in the UK on April 23, with subsequent chapters releasing weekly.
